pyft232
Python bindings to d2xx and libftdi to access FT232 chips with the same interface as pyserial. Using this method gives easy access to the additional features on the chip like CBUS GPIO.
Installation
In a virtualenv (see these instructions if you need to create one):
pip3 install pyft232
